BMO BANK BRANCHES IN BUFFALO GROVE, IL
BMO Bank operates 2 banking locations in Buffalo Grove, Illinois. There are 22 more BMO Bank branches near Buffalo Grove within a radius of 10 miles. You can find other offices in neighbourhood locations such as Arlington Heights, Barrington, Des Plaines, Elk Grove Village, Highland Park, Hoffman Estates, Lake Forest, Libertyville, Mount Prospect, Mundelein and Northbrook.
The locations of BMO Bank offices in Buffalo Grove are displayed on the map below. For a complete list of all branches, including addresses, hours of operation, contact numbers, and routing information, please refer to the section below. Detailed information on each branch is accessible by clicking on the branch name.
MAP OF BMO BANK OFFICES IN BUFFALO GROVE
LIST OF BRANCHES IN & NEAR BUFFALO GROVE
Buffalo Grove
B
500 Half Day Road, Buffalo Grove 60089
1190 Mchenry Road, Buffalo Grove 60089
215 East Palatine Road, Arlington Heights 60004
630 West Northwest Hwy, Arlington Heights 60004
201 South Grove Street, Barrington 60010
333 North Northwest Highway, Barrington 60010
Des Plaines
D
205 E Central Road, Des Plaines 60016
Elk Grove Village
E
450 E. Higgins Rd, Elk Grove Village 60007
Highland Park
H
1746 Second Street, Highland Park 60035
Hoffman Estates
1680 Algonquin Road, Hoffman Estates 60192
Lake Forest
L
824 North Western Avenue, Lake Forest 60045
890 South Milwaukee Avenue, Libertyville 60048
354 North Milwaukee Avenue, Libertyville 60048
Mount Prospect
M
1450 Elmhurst Road, Mount Prospect 60056
Mundelein
685 South Route 83, Mundelein 60060
1134 Willow Lane, Northbrook 60062
3063 Dundee Road, Northbrook 60062
500 Skokie Boulevard, Northbrook 60062
1350 North Rand Road, Palatine 60074
50 North Brockway, Palatine 60067
205 West Northwest Highway, Palatine 60067
1951 S. Plum Grove Road, Palatine 60067
Rolling Meadows
R
3225 Kirchoff Road, Rolling Meadows 60008
Wheeling
W
10 Huntington Lane, Wheeling 60090